Which part of the HVAC system is responsible for regulating temperature?

The thermostat is the key component in an HVAC system responsible for regulating temperature. It acts as the control center, monitoring the current indoor temperature and comparing it to the desired setpoint that the user has selected. When the temperature drifts away from this setpoint, the thermostat sends signals to the HVAC system to either activate heating or cooling components as necessary.

This regulation is critical for maintaining comfort levels within a space and ensuring that energy use is optimized. For instance, if the indoor temperature rises above the setpoint, the thermostat will prompt the air conditioning system to turn on and cool the air. Conversely, if the temperature falls below the desired level, the thermostat will activate the heating system.

Other components play important roles in an HVAC system, but they do not directly control temperature. The air filter helps maintain air quality and protects the system from dust and debris. The compressor is important for circulating refrigerant and managing heat transfer in air conditioning systems. Ductwork is the pathway through which conditioned air travels to reach different parts of a building. While these components are essential for the functioning of HVAC systems, the primary responsibility for temperature regulation lies with the thermostat.
